广州鼎峰网络信息科技有限公司
主营产品: 软件开发 系统开发 APP搭建 系统源码
小游戏app看广告休闲赚金币软件开发

小游戏app看广告休闲赚金币软件开发是一个涉及多个技术领域的综合项目,以下是一个详细的开发流程指南:

一、项目规划与目标设定

市场分析:研究市场上现有的类似app,分析其用户群体、功能特点、盈利模式等,以确定自己的产品定位和差异化策略。

目标设定:明确app的核心功能,如小游戏玩法、广告展示与观看、金币奖励机制、用户系统等。同时,设定项目的开发周期、预算和预期收益等目标。

二、技术选型与架构设计

前端技术:选择适合移动应用开发的框架或技术栈,如React Native、Flutter等,以实现跨平台开发。这些框架提供了丰富的UI组件和高效的性能,有助于快速构建用户界面。

后端技术:根据需求选择合适的后端技术栈,如Node.js、Python的Django或Flask框架等。后端技术负责处理用户数据、游戏状态、广告请求等核心逻辑。

数据库:选择适合存储用户数据、游戏进度、金币余额等信息的数据库系统,如MySQL、MongoDB等。数据库设计应确保数据的安全性和一致性。

广告SDK:与广告平台合作,选择合适的广告SDK进行集成。广告SDK负责在app中展示广告,并处理广告点击、关闭等事件。

三、功能开发与实现

用户系统:实现用户注册、登录、个人信息管理等功能。用户系统应确保用户数据的安全性和隐私保护。

小游戏模块:设计并实现小游戏玩法,包括游戏界面、游戏规则、游戏逻辑等。小游戏应具有趣味性和挑战性,以吸引用户持续参与。

广告模块:集成广告SDK,实现广告的展示、点击和关闭事件监听。根据用户观看广告的行为,给予相应的金币奖励。广告展示应合理设置频率和时机,避免过度打扰用户。

金币系统:实现金币的赚取、消耗和查询功能。用户可以通过观看广告、玩游戏等方式赚取金币,并在金币商店中使用金币购买虚拟道具或参与特殊活动。

其他功能:根据需求实现用户反馈、分享、提现请求等功能。这些功能有助于提升用户体验和增加用户粘性。

四、测试与优化

单元测试:对各个模块进行单元测试,确保功能正确无误。

集成测试:将前端和后端集成起来进行测试,验证整体功能的协调性和稳定性。

性能测试:测试应用在不同设备和网络环境下的性能表现,确保app在不同条件下都能流畅运行。

用户体验测试:邀请目标用户进行测试,收集反馈并优化用户体验。根据用户意见对app进行优化和改进。

五、部署与上线

应用部署:将app部署到应用商店进行发布。在发布前,确保应用符合应用商店的审核要求。

市场推广:制定市场推广策略,利用社交媒体、广告投放等方式提高app的度和用户下载量。

六、后期维护与更新

持续监控:密切关注游戏的运行情况,包括用户反馈、广告收益和系统稳定性等。根据监控结果及时调整和优化app。

定期更新:根据市场反馈和技术发展,定期更新游戏内容和功能。添加新功能、优化现有功能或修复漏洞,以提升用户体验和增加用户粘性。

七、合规与安全

合规性:确保广告内容符合国家法律法规和平台政策。避免违规内容导致应用下架或处罚。

用户隐私保护:加强用户数据的安全保护。采取适当的技术措施和管理措施来保护用户隐私和数据安全。遵守相关的隐私政策和数据保护法规。

通过以上步骤,可以成功地开发并搭建一个小游戏app看广告休闲赚金币的软件。在开发过程中,务必注重用户体验和合规性,确保app的稳定性和安全性。同时,持续优化和更新app,以满足用户不断变化的需求和期望。


展开全文
拨打电话 微信咨询 发送询价